These oils make up the base of all natural soap bars. By choosing to make use of organic oils over animal fats, soap manufacturers can easily make their soap vegetarian.
It is necessary to keep in mind that lye has to constantly be poured right into the water, as pouring water onto lye develops a hazardous chain reaction known as a 'lye volcano'. The next step is to evaluate out any base oils or butters; these are your fatty acids. Oils that are strong at space temperature level need to be gently thawed before blending with the already fluid ones.
This part of the soap making procedure is known as reaching trace. In the hot procedure approach, it will take longer for the batter to reach trace since the blend requires to cook and enlarge longer in order to complete the saponification procedure. As soon as the batter has actually reached trace, any type of crucial oils, colourants, or additives require to be mixed right into the blend.

In the cold soap making procedure, soap batter needs to be left for 24-hour to saponify when it can be eliminated from the moulds and cut into bars. These will certainly need to be left to treat for 6-8 weeks prior to they are risk-free for usage. In the hot soap making procedure, the batter needs to be scooped right into moulds and left overnight to cool down.
Currently that the soap bars have completed healing, they can be eliminated from their moulds and made use of to keep your body, face and hands fresh and clean. Soap making can be a dangerous procedure as a result of the use of lye, for that reason it is important to make sure that you have seen the proper safety videos and are totally clued up before trying this at home.

You can also add extremely little quantities of extra oil, like melted shea butter or wonderful almond oil to melt-and-pour soap bases for added conditioning. Color can likewise be included to thaw and put soap at this point before you pour the batter into molds. Spray the tops with alcohol to minimize air bubbles and produce a smooth finish.
Make use of a microwave or double boiler to melt M&P soap Melt-and-pour soap has a great deal going for it. It's GREAT for newbie soap makers or if you wish to make soap with children. That's due to the fact that there's no lye handling step to be cautious of and you can utilize the bars right now.

I likewise have a melt-and-pour soap dish that you may intend to attempt. One of the disadvantages to m & p is that you can't make use of fresh components with it, like milk and purees. Raw ingredients don't maintain well in m & p soap and will ultimately begin to rot. You additionally can not select the oils that enter into m & p bases.
It entails a collection of steps yet the primary one is mixing liquid oils along with the lye remedy. Some individuals are hesitant concerning using lye, additionally called sodium hydroxide, which is just one of the drawbacks. Nonetheless, what I like about chilly process soapmaking is the element of making soap from the ground up which there are so many ways to normally tint, naturally enhance, and scent your bars.
